Brooby is one of those quirky indie comedies that tries to capture the chaos of relationships, particularly among women, as they navigate their way to a wedding. Each character brings their own baggage, and the film paints a colorful picture of their interactions. The pacing feels a bit loose, lending it a natural, almost improvisational vibe that suits the comedic moments. The performances, while not from big names, deliver a genuine charm. You can sense the chemistry between the actresses, and it feels less scripted at times, which is refreshing. The whole atmosphere is light-hearted but explores deeper themes of connection and self-discovery, making it distinctive in its own right.
